McCormack Bid Rejected


By Eye Of The Tiger
August 7 2009

Hull have had a bid for Cardiff Striker Ross McCormack rejected. Hull have been continuously linked with the player over the summer and there have been conflicting stories about the players future over the last few days. Now Cardiff boss Davel Jones has confirmed a bid has been rejected.

"They've [Hull] made an offer, we think it's unacceptable so we've told them no," said Cardiff manager Dave Jones.

"It's no good them moaning about it, it they don't value him at that then fine, go and look somewhere else.

"But I think we're doing it the right way, we'll just stay quiet, do our business properly.

"We sold Roger Johnson, we did business with Birmingham, there was none of this, it was just done, dusted, they paid what we wanted.

"We're not in a position where we used to be a few years ago, where if someone came knocking we had to sell. We don't have to sell."

Phil Brown also confirmed that a bid has been rejected .

"We've made our move, we've put a bid in for Ross McCormack but the bid has been rejected," Brown told the Hull Daily Mail.

"Hopefully we can agree terms between the two clubs and the player still, but we won't raise what we've bid because we think it's a good offer."
